Please can somebody tell me the information provided on an English death certificate.
I know the Scottish ones provide the father's and mother's names and the mother's maiden name.
Is this the same for the English certificates?

But beware; the information on a death cert is only as good as the person giving it! It will (or should) be what the informant believes to be true, but it isn't unknown for them to get ages and names wrong.
